Morten Brænder is an Associate Professor at Aarhus University specializing in the fields of Military Sociology, motivation, leadership, and the relationship between religion and politics. He holds a Master's degree in History of Ideas and Comparative Religion and a Ph.D. in Political Science. Dr. Brænder has coordinated and taught courses for undergraduate, master's, and Ph.D. students in the Department of Political Science, addressing subjects such as methodology, political theory, and public administration. He has also supervised numerous master's theses and served as a co-supervisor for Ph.D. candidates. Besides his role at Aarhus University, he has lectured in teacher training programs at the Department of Business Communication. His recent research includes a project on the significance of reform in Danish officer training programs, in collaboration with the Danish Defence College.
